		<description>A Megaword is actually 1,000,000 words.  Or 1,000 Kilowords.  Or if you&#039;re using the to-be-depreciated computer binary shorthand, then it&#039;s 1,048,576 words (or sometimes 1,024,000 depending on which definition you prefer).</description>
